import type { Plugin, ViteDevServer } from 'vite' import type { ViteMcpOptions } from './types' import { existsSync } from 'node:fs' import fs from 'node:fs/promises' import { homedir } from 'node:os' import c from 'ansis' import { join } from 'pathe' import { searchForWorkspaceRoot } from 'vite' import { setupRoutes } from './connect' export * from './types' const CONSOLE_LOG_PREFIX = c.cyan.bold`[MCP] ` export function ViteMcp(options: ViteMcpOptions = {}): Plugin { const { printUrl = true, mcpServer = (vite: ViteDevServer) => import('./server').then(m => m.createMcpServerDefault(options, vite)), } = options const mcpRoute = options.mcpRouteRoot ?? options.mcpPath ?? '/__mcp' return { name: 'vite-plugin-mcp', async configureServer(vite) { let mcp = await mcpServer(vite) mcp = await options.mcpServerSetup?.(mcp, vite) || mcp await setupRoutes(mcpRoute, mcp, vite) const port = vite.config.server.port const root = searchForWorkspaceRoot(vite.config.root) const protocol = vite.config.server.https ? 'https' : 'http' const sseUrl = `${protocol}://${options.host || 'localhost'}:${options.port || port}${mcpRoute}/sse` if (printUrl) { // eslint-disable-next-line no-console console.log(`${c.cyan` ➜ MCP: `}${c.gray(`Mcp server is running at ${c.green(sseUrl)}`)}`) } await updateConfigs(root, sseUrl, options, vite) }, } } async function updateConfigs( root: string, sseUrl: string, options: ViteMcpOptions, vite: ViteDevServer, ): Promise<void> { const { updateConfig = 'auto', updateConfigServerName = 'vite', updateConfigAdditionalServers = [], } = options if (updateConfig === false) return const configs = updateConfig === 'auto' ? [ existsSync(join(root, '.cursor')) ? 'cursor' as const : null, existsSync(join(root, '.vscode')) ? 'vscode' as const : null, existsSync(join(homedir(), '.codeium', 'windsurf')) ? 'windsurf' as const : null, existsSync(join(root, '.mcp.json')) ? 'claude-code' as const : null, ].filter(x => x !== null) : Array.isArray(updateConfig) ? updateConfig : [] // Cursor if (configs.includes('cursor')) { await fs.mkdir(join(root, '.cursor'), { recursive: true }) const mcp = existsSync(join(root, '.cursor/mcp.json')) ? JSON.parse(await fs.readFile(join(root, '.cursor/mcp.json'), 'utf-8') || '{}') : {} mcp.mcpServers ||= {} mcp.mcpServers[updateConfigServerName || 'vite'] = { url: sseUrl } for (const server of updateConfigAdditionalServers) { mcp.mcpServers[server.name] = { url: server.url } } await fs.writeFile(join(root, '.cursor/mcp.json'), `${JSON.stringify(mcp, null, 2)}\n`) vite.config.logger.info(`${CONSOLE_LOG_PREFIX}${c.gray(`Updated config file ${join(root, '.cursor/mcp.json')}`)}`) } // VSCode if (configs.includes('vscode')) { await fs.mkdir(join(root, '.vscode'), { recursive: true }) const mcp = existsSync(join(root, '.vscode/mcp.json')) ? JSON.parse(await fs.readFile(join(root, '.vscode/mcp.json'), 'utf-8') || '{}') : {} mcp.servers ||= {} mcp.servers[updateConfigServerName || 'vite'] = { type: 'sse', url: sseUrl, } for (const server of updateConfigAdditionalServers) { mcp.servers[server.name] = { type: 'sse', url: server.url, } } await fs.writeFile(join(root, '.vscode/mcp.json'), `${JSON.stringify(mcp, null, 2)}\n`) vite.config.logger.info(`${CONSOLE_LOG_PREFIX}${c.gray(`Updated config file ${join(root, '.vscode/mcp.json')}`)}`) } // Windsurf if (configs.includes('windsurf')) { const windsurfDir = join(homedir(), '.codeium', 'windsurf') const windsurfConfigPath = join(windsurfDir, 'mcp_config.json') try { await fs.mkdir(windsurfDir, { recursive: true }) const config = existsSync(windsurfConfigPath) ? JSON.parse(await fs.readFile(windsurfConfigPath, 'utf-8').catch(() => '{}') || '{}') : {} config.mcpServers ||= {} config.mcpServers[updateConfigServerName || 'vite'] = { serverUrl: sseUrl } for (const server of updateConfigAdditionalServers) { config.mcpServers[server.name] = { serverUrl: server.url } } await fs.writeFile(windsurfConfigPath, `${JSON.stringify(config, null, 2)}\n`) vite.config.logger.info(`${CONSOLE_LOG_PREFIX}${c.gray(`Updated config file ${windsurfConfigPath}`)}`) } catch (e) { vite.config.logger.error(`${CONSOLE_LOG_PREFIX}${c.red(`Failed to update ${windsurfConfigPath}`)}${e}`) } } // Claude Code if (configs.includes('claude-code')) { const mcp = existsSync(join(root, '.mcp.json')) ? JSON.parse(await fs.readFile(join(root, '.mcp.json'), 'utf-8') || '{}') : {} mcp.mcpServers ||= {} mcp.mcpServers[updateConfigServerName || 'vite'] = { type: 'sse', url: sseUrl, } for (const server of updateConfigAdditionalServers) { mcp.mcpServers[server.name] = { type: 'sse', url: server.url, } } await fs.writeFile(join(root, '.mcp.json'), `${JSON.stringify(mcp, null, 2)}\n`) vite.config.logger.info(`${CONSOLE_LOG_PREFIX}${c.gray(`Updated config file ${join(root, '.mcp.json')}`)}`) } }
